Melissa Remeshylo/Dylan Derksen (Martensville, SK) finished 0-4 in the 25-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Remeshylo/Derksen lost 6-4 to Rachel Homan/Brad Jacobs (Ottawa, ON), droppimg another game, 8-1 to Jennifer Armstrong/Brayden Stewart (Regina, SK). Remeshylo/Derksen lost 10-1 to Jenny Perret/Martin Rios (Glarus, SUI). Remeshylo/Derksen lost 7-3 to Shelby Brandt/Grady LaMontagne (Saskatoon, SK) in their final qualifying round match.
